Psalm 24:16, 18 Reflection on Today s Readings: FOCUS: The words of love that we speak must be lived out through our actions - We know that we fool no one when we say one thing but do the opposite. Promises made to a boss, a spouse or a friend ring hollow when the action that follows does not bear them out. God is the last person we should try to fool with empty words; He knows what is in our hearts. When we profess love for God, we must also act in loving ways. LITURGY OF THE WORD: Moses urges the people to obey the commandments of God, a blessing on their lives. The second reading reminds us that redemption is a gift from God to all people, brought about through the Blood of Jesus. The Gospel compares those who practice the teachings of Jesus to a wise man who builds his house firmly anchored on a foundation of rock. For particular help, you may call Assistance Ministry at LENT 2011 Lent begins with Ash Wednesday, which falls on Wed., March 9th, this year. The Catholic Community around the world follows these general regulations during Lent. ABSTINENCE Is a penitential practice consisting of refraining from the consumption of meat and is to be observed by all Catholics who are 14 years of age and older. Ash Wednesday, Good Friday, and the Fridays during Lent are days of abstinence. Pastors and parents are encouraged to see that children who are not bound by the obligation to fast and abstain are led to appreciate an authentic sense of penance. FASTING AND ABSTINENCE In addition to abstinence, fasting is to be observed on Ash Wednesday and Good Friday by all Catholics between the ages of years (inclusive). On days of fasting, one full meal is allowed. Two smaller meals, sufficient to maintain strength, may be taken according to one s needs, but together they should not equal another full meal. Eating between meals is not permitted, but liquids are allowed. Note: If a person is unable to observe the above regulations due to ill health or other serious reasons, they are urged to practice other forms of self-denial that are suitable to their condition. Wednesday(s) 5:30 pm Mass followed by the Simple Soup in the Parish Hall This Simple Sharing and Breaking Bread Activity will be Hosted by different ministries for each of the Wednesdays during Lent (except Holy Week, April 20th).* WHAT IS SIMPLE SOUP? WHY DO WE DO IT? The Simple Soup Supper is an intergenerational fellowship that meets for a soup dinner after the Wednesday evening 5:30 pm Lenten Mass. Various ministries HOST this activity supplying the soups and bread. The Host group also assists with the clean up. There is a basket at each table for those who wish to donate. This is a free will offering. The money collected during these Lenten evenings will be given to St. Margaret s Center.
